Getting to know your camera better Extending the useful life of the battery • Performing any of the following operations when not actually taking pictures can deplete the battery power. • Repeatedly pressing the shutter button halfway • Repeatedly using the zoom • To save battery power, turn off the camera whenever it is not in use. Functions that cannot be selected from menus • Some items may not be selectable from the menus when using the arrow pad. • Items that cannot be set with the current shooting mode • Items that cannot be set because of an item that has already been set: [%], [#], etc. • Some functions cannot be used when there is no card in the camera. [PANORAMA]/[FORMAT]/[BACK UP]/[PRINT ORDER] Selecting the optimal image quality A record mode expresses a combination of desired image size and compression level. Use the following examples to help determine the optimal record mode when shooting. To print large clear images on A3 or full-size paper/To edit and process images on a computer • [SHQ] or [HQ] To print on A4 or letter size paper/To print postcard-size images • [SQ1] To send images as an e-mail attachment or post on a Web site • [SQ2] g"IMAGE QUALITY Changing the image quality" (P.19) To return the settings of functions to default settings • The camera saves settings that have been changed even if the power is turned off. To return the settings to factory default setting, execute [RESET]. g"RESET Returning changed shooting functions to default settings" (P.20) Playback tips Playing back the pictures in the internal memory A card is inserted in the camera • When a card has been inserted in the camera, the pictures in the internal memory cannot be played back. Pull out the card before operating the camera.
